Steward Engagement Specialist
The Steward Engagement Specialist is a key position supporting, facilitating and celebrating the work of Watershed Stewards. Under the direction of the Director of Education and Community Engagement, the Specialist will implement a Steward engagement plan including continuing education trainings, events and resources to build impact. Working with other WSA team members, the Specialist will help to measure and evaluate Steward impact and share Stewards’ stories through our digital and print communications. The Specialist will also support the Watershed Steward Certification Course, our annual Spring Into Action Conference and other educational programs
